Hyatt Place St. Petersburg/Downtown occupies an unassuming spot in Downtown Saint Petersburg, the kind of address you only find by recommendation or by a careful read of guest reviews. The setting is part of the appeal, set away from the busiest corners of St. Petersburg, and the location score sits in fair territory because of it. Inside, the rooms are practical, and guests pick out an in-house restaurant and reliable wi-fi as the small things that add up over a stay. The vibe lands somewhere between residential and editorial, which is rarer than it sounds. The numbers behind the reviews tell their own story, around 460 reviews, scoring strong on balance. Reputation has held up across enough stays to mean something. Pricing has been sitting near €129 a night and the value score puts it in a middle-of-the-road bracket compared with similar properties. The honest read on Hyatt Place St. Petersburg/Downtown is that it deserves a side-by-side look against the bigger St. Petersburg names rather than a headline of its own.
